It is very rare that a drive will not spin. Double check the connector to it at the drive and the power supply.

Right. If the drive is not spinning up, that is bad news. After you check the connectors etc, and still have no luck, you might try to restart the StarMax and tap LIGHTLY with a screw driver handle on the drive. Sometimes the drive just sticks and a little sharp motion will unstick it. If this happens more than once, then head for the nearest shop and get a new one before the old one goes. Even if if does come back up, a back up of the important files on the drive is advised just in case.
